Surging Business Vehicle Claims: A National Trend

Businesses throughout the country are experiencing a dramatic increase in claims related to their commercial vehicles. This trend is impacting firms across various industries, leading to substantial financial burdens.

Contributing elements this surge include rising premium costs, an growing number of vehicles on the road, and more frequent accidents.

This trend presents a serious challenge for businesses currently. Companies are proactively seeking approaches to mitigate their risk exposure and control the financial impact of these claims.

  • Implementing stricter vehicle maintenance schedules
  • Offering comprehensive driver training programs
  • Leveraging advanced telematics systems to monitor driving behavior

Analyzing the Surge in Business Vehicle Insurance Claims

The latest surge in business vehicle insurance claims has left policyholders worried. Several factors are contributing this trend, including rising costs of repairs due to sophisticated vehicle technology and a larger number of commercial vehicles in operation. Additionally, changes in traffic patterns and climate events also play a role.

Understanding these interplay is vital for businesses to control their insurance exposure. Adopting best practices for vehicle maintenance, companies can strive to diminish their likelihood of filing a claim.
